Proposal in Chapter III of the Regulations on Proposals of the National Committee of China People's Political Consultative Conference.
Article 14 Ways of making suggestions:

(1) Members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ference may submit proposals in their own names or jointly;

(2) During the plenary session of CPPCC, proposals may be put forward in the name of sectors, groups or groups;

(3) All parties and people's organizations participating in the CPPCC may put forward proposals in their own names;

(4) The special committees of the National Committee of the China People's Political Consultative Conference may put forward proposals in their own names.

Article 15 Basic requirements of the proposal:

(a) the proposal should adhere to the seriousness, scientificity and feasibility, and put forward opinions and suggestions around the major national policies, central work, important issues in economic, political, cultural and social life, and issues of general concern to the people;

(two) the proposal must be a case, seeking truth from facts, concise, informative, analytical and specific suggestions;

(three) the proposal jointly put forward by the members, the sponsor as the first sponsor, signed in the first place; Proposals made in the name of sectors, groups and joint groups shall be signed by the convener; Proposals made in the name of political parties, people's organizations and special committees of China People's Political Consultative Conference shall be signed by the organization and stamped with its official seal;

(four) the proposal must be submitted in accordance with the prescribed format.

Article 16 A proposal may be made during or during the plenary session of the CPPCC.
